The Power of Reading at Home: Why Decodable Books Matter

At Skye Primary School, we know that strong reading skills are the foundation of all learning. One of the most important ways families can support this at home is through regular reading with their child—especially using decodable readers.

What Are Decodable Readers?

Decodable readers are specially designed books that match what your child is learning in class. These books contain words that follow regular sound patterns (like cat, ship, or jump), which helps children practise sounding out words (decoding) using their phonics knowledge. They’re carefully sequenced, so children are only asked to read what they’ve already learned. This builds confidence, fluency, and independence.

Why Is Reading Every Night Important?

Reading at home—even for just 10 to 15 minutes a night—can make a huge difference. Here’s why:

  • 📚 Practice Makes Progress: Just like practising a sport or musical instrument, regular reading helps children improve faster.
  • 💬 Builds Vocabulary & Understanding: Reading exposes children to new words and ideas.
  • 🤝 Supports School Learning: Home reading reinforces classroom learning and helps children apply new skills.
  • 💖 Creates Special Moments: Sharing a book each night is also a wonderful way to connect, calm down, and enjoy time together.

What You Can Do at Home

  • Use the Home Reader Packs: These are sent home to practise the exact sounds and words your child is learning in class - You can also access all our LLLL decodables that have been assigned to your child online through the online platform.
  • Let Them Read to You: Encourage your child to try sounding out words, and celebrate their effort—not just perfection.
  • Reread for Fluency: Repeating a book helps build reading speed, confidence, and expression.
  • Talk About the Book: Ask questions like “What happened in the story?” or “What was your favourite part?”

Long-Term Impact: What the Research Says

Research consistently shows that children who read daily are more likely to succeed academically over the long term. According to a study by the OECD, students who read for pleasure daily scored significantly higher in reading, maths, and science than those who rarely read. Regular reading builds comprehension skills, critical thinking, and general knowledge—all of which contribute to success across every subject area. It’s a small investment each day with a powerful impact on your child’s future learning.
